How they compare

Thailand currently reports 260,000 m3 against 1,000 m3 in Venezuela (Bolivarian Republic of), a difference of 259,000 m3.

That makes Thailand's figure about 260.0 times Venezuela (Bolivarian Republic of)'s.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 27 shared years of data; in 1998 it was Thailand ahead.

Thailand ranks 5th and Venezuela (Bolivarian Republic of) ranks 6th of 84 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Thailand averaged higher in 3 and Venezuela (Bolivarian Republic of) in 1.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
